brandish
Meaning
-
- To move or swing a weapon back and forth, particularly if demonstrating anger, threat or skill.
- To bear something with ostentatious show.

Etymology
In summary
From Middle English braundischen, from Old French brandiss-, stem of brandir (“to flourish a sword”), from Frankish *brandijan, from Frankish *brand (“firebrand; sword”), from Proto-Germanic *brandaz (“fire; flame; sword”), whence Old English brand (“firebrand; torch”); equivalent to brand + -ish.
